"Change of fate?" 0
 
I frowned and looked at Xu Ziheng. "What does that mean?" 0
 
"Well, after I finish speaking, don't be scared." 0
 
Under the streetlight, his expression was particularly serious. 0
 
But before he could say the next sentence, a sudden scream interrupted him. 0
 
"Ah! Help, help! Is there anyone who can save me? Let go of me, you beast!" 0
 
The sharp female voice, mixed with the dark night, sounded even more chilling. 0
 
I shuddered in fear and then turned to Xu Ziheng as we both looked in the direction of the commotion. 0
 
It was a public restroom. 0
 
The motion-sensor light was on, and through the hollow wall, shadows could be faintly seen moving. 0
 
Late at night, a public restroom, and a woman's cry for help. 0
 
It was easy to guess what was happening. 0
 
Xu Ziheng hesitated before speaking. "That is..." 0
 
"Rape," I said in a low voice. 0
 
 
After that, I quickened my pace and ran over. 0
 
Xu Ziheng also came to his senses and followed me. 0
 
The closer we got, the louder the sound became. By the time we reached the entrance, I could already confirm that someone was inside the women's restroom. 0
 
I didn't care about the gender barrier and was about to rush in. 0
 
But Xu Ziheng suddenly exerted force and pulled me back, causing me to stumble. 0
 
"Don't go in." 0
 
I didn't expect him to stop me, and I got angry, lowering my voice to shout, "We can't ignore this!" 0
 
However, he didn't let go; instead, he stared at me and spoke very seriously: 0
 
"Something's off in there. There's no human presence, and the negative energy is particularly strong!" 0
 
No human presence? 0
 
I froze in place. 0
 
If there was no human presence, then who was calling for help? 0
 
Could it be... 0
 
"That's right." 0
 
Seemingly guessing my thoughts, Xu Ziheng's expression turned serious as he nodded heavily. "It's a trap. Someone has deliberately cast an illusion to cover up the leaking negative energy. They probably did it to lure us here." 0
 
 
A heaviness settled in my heart. 0
 
I quickly realized that I shouldn't have been so impulsive, dragging both of us into trouble. 0
 
"What do we do now?" 0
 
"Run!" 0
 
Xu Ziheng grabbed my arm and pulled me forcefully toward the streetlight. 0
 
As soon as he finished speaking, the motion-sensor light in the restroom began to flicker, and a chilling wind accompanied by a howling sound rushed toward us. 0
 
Xu Ziheng pushed me forward while throwing talismans behind us. 0
 
However, the talismans that had worked to subdue Xiao Hu in the hospital were now useless when thrown away. 0
 
It was clear how powerful the thing chasing us was. 0
 
The streetlight was dim, making it difficult to discern the direction, but I dared not slow my pace, gritting my teeth and pushing forward. 0
 
Just then, a crossroads appeared ahead. 0
 
Caught in indecision, I instinctively slowed down. 0
 
In that moment of hesitation, the chilling wind closed in even more, making me feel as if I had been thrown into an ice cellar, the cold penetrating deep into my bones. 0
 
I shivered uncontrollably; even lifting my legs felt like a luxury. 0
 
No, I couldn't run anymore. 0
 
 
My eyelids felt like they were fighting each other, crazily sticking together. 0
 
My vision gradually blurred... A vague figure flashed before my eyes. 0
 
Just as my consciousness was about to fade away, a sudden force from behind pushed me forward several steps. 0
 
The bone-chilling cold finally dissipated, and my legs, which I could not lift before, returned to normal. 0
 
The sound of the wind carried Xu Ziheng's voice, clearly piercing through my ears. 0
 
He shouted, "To the left! Head to the nearest police station!" 0
 
I perked up, almost instantly understanding his intention—police stations are fair and just, they discern right from wrong, and ordinary monsters dare not approach them. 0
 
Going there was indeed the best choice. 0
 
I quickly adjusted my escape route. 0
 
But what about Xu Ziheng? 0
 
Thinking this, I glanced back as I turned. 0
 
I noticed he was struggling to hold up a wooden sword against a mass of black mist. 0
 
Even more bizarrely, although the black mist appeared intangible, the resistance was astonishing; I could even see the veins bulging on his arm. 0
 
Noticing me looking back, he gritted his teeth and shouted, "Run! Don't worry about me; their target is you, they won't do anything to me!" 0
 
The mass of black mist closed in again, seemingly trying to bypass Xu Ziheng to chase after me. 0
 
 
I quickly gritted my teeth and sped up, desperately trying to put some distance between myself and the pursuer. 0
 
My legs were sore and painful, almost numb. 0
 
Fortunately, the police station was not far away. 0
 
Just before I completely exhausted myself and could no longer run, I finally reached the place. 0
 
Seeing the illuminated police badge felt like spotting a lifesaver; I stumbled and crawled towards the door. 0
 
The door swung open, and I fell right inside. 0
 
I rolled around on the ground for a moment. 0
 
Only after seeing that the cloud of black smoke had indeed stopped outside the police station and hadn’t followed me in did I finally feel relieved. 0
 
I didn’t even bother to get up. 0
 
I just lay there, gasping for breath. 0
 
Then, my gaze shifted, and I saw someone behind the desk. 0
 
A police officer was holding a bowl of instant noodles, staring at me in shock. 0
 
"Reporting an incident?" he asked as he set down his utensils. 0
 
My mind went blank; I truly didn’t know how to respond. 0
 
After all, saying that I had come to the police station for refuge because I was being chased by a ghost would surely make me sound insane if I dared to say it. 0
 
 
I was stunned for a while, and finally could only nod in agreement, saying, "Yes, I want to report a case." 0
 
After that, I pushed myself off the ground and stood up. 0
 
"What kind of case? Please sit down and explain it clearly." 0
 
Upon hearing this, the police officer immediately pushed aside the instant noodle bowl in front of him, and his expression turned serious. 0
 
He even took out a notebook, showing his dedication to the task. 0
 
At this point, I could only brace myself and speak up. 0
 
"Well, my brother is missing. I've been looking for him for a long time but haven't found him." 0
 
"Is it a case of a missing person? Could you please tell me approximately when he went missing, his age, gender, characteristics, and what he was wearing before he disappeared? Do you remember any of that?" 0
 
"Um..." 0
 
I was caught off guard by the questions, and my palms began to sweat. 0
